What Does a Fire Risk Assessment Cover?

A structured review of your premises to identify fire hazards, evaluate the risk to people, and recommend measures to reduce that risk. A legal requirement for all non-domestic premises under the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005.

Fire Hazards Identification of potential fire hazards and ignition sources throughout your premises.
People at Risk Assessment of people at risk, including vulnerable occupants, staff, and visitors.
Safety Measures Evaluation of existing fire safety measures, detection systems, and fire-fighting equipment.
Means of Escape Review of escape routes, fire exit signage, and emergency lighting provision.
Compartmentation Assessment of fire compartmentation and structural fire protection measures.
Recommendations Clear recommendations for improvement with priority ratings and timescales.
Compliance Record Full documentation to demonstrate compliance to enforcing authorities.

Who Needs a Fire Risk Assessment in Carlisle?

Carlisle’s diverse commercial landscape — from city centre offices and retail to industrial estates, care homes, hotels, and the university campus — means fire risk assessments are needed across almost every sector. Any non-domestic premises or shared residential building requires one.

City centre offices and retail units
Industrial estates and warehouses
Hotels and serviced accommodation
Care homes and sheltered housing
Schools, colleges, and university buildings
Pubs, nightclubs, and restaurants
